Transaction

686839f8320897c9fea6609af25f7785cbce288b43c16fb2c58779df5cdb8be8

Confirmed54,602 confirmsChain LockedPendingAsset Transfer

Summary

Hash
686839f8320897c9fea6609af25f7785cbce288b43c16fb2c58779df5cdb8be8
Timestamp
3/23/2026, 1:14:47 AM99 days ago
Confirmations
54,602
Total Input
100.94455616 DASH
Total Output
100.94455128 DASH
Fee
0.00000488 DASH
Size
485 bytes

Value distribution

Fee 0.00000488 DASH
  • XpEkWX…Af2jsD 100.0%
  • Fee 0.00%
Total Input100.94455616 DASH
Total Output100.94455128 DASH
Network Fee0.00000488 DASH

Inputs & Outputs (31)